If you are using a type 4 jdbc driver, you must install jd edwards enterpriseone tools release 8. In order to send a letter to this computer, you need an address, this would be the computers ip address. The specified jdbc drivers static code block runs during the jdbc driver classs loading, which registers the driver with the drivermanager. Advanced java tutorial learn advanced java concepts with.
You also need to know the unit you are sending the letter to, this is the port number. See the complete profile on linkedin and discover kanats connections and jobs at similar companies. This api consists of classes and interfaces written in java. Jdbc is an standard api specification developed in order to move data from frontend to backend. Mar 26, 2020 a skeleton sequence diagram is shown in figure 8. Table shows the supported dbms and their corresponding jdbc drivers. Java database connectivity jdbc architecture is an api specifying interfaces for accessing relational databases. It is also an ideal software to show the basic functionality of a machine and its components. The diagram can be shown at a very high level, with just the largegrain components, or it can be shown at the component package.
List of database er diagram erd schema visualization reverse. Other classes of jdbc api are useful when the programmer wishes to develop specific drivers of her own. This app allows you to create a database without wiring a single sql code. The jdbc odbc bridge driver converts jdbc method calls into the odbc function calls. Visual paradigm provides a visual modeling environment for modeling software systems. Establishing jdbc connection in java geeksforgeeks. We shall discuss each of these elements in the next section. Create professional flowcharts, process maps, uml models, org charts, and er diagrams using our templates or import feature. The jdbc odbc bridge performs translations of jdbc calls to an odbccompatible format. It provides middleware services for security and state maintenance, along with data access and persistence. Jdbc stands for j ava d ata b ase c onnectivity, which is a standard java api for databaseindependent connectivity between the java programming language and a wide range of databases.
In this threepart series, we first introduce our own type 3 jdbc drivers architecture and design part 1, then show how to implement and deploy the driver part 2, and finish by explaining how you can add advanced features to the driver, like sql logging or connection pooling part 3. You can use it as a flowchart maker, network diagram software, to create uml online, as an er diagram tool, to design database schema, to build bpmn online, as a circuit diagram maker, and more. Block diagram maker to draw block diagrams online quickly. The jdbc api class drivermanager, which is used to establish the connection to the database, is responsible for managing the different jdbc drivers. Jdbcodbc bridge the java software bridge provides jdbc access via. The central processing unit cpu is divided into two parts again.
The jdbc library includes apis for each of the tasks mentioned below that are commonly associated with database usage. This tutorial uses the oracle database 11g release 2 11. Advanced java is everything that goes beyond core java most importantly the apis defined in java enterprise edition, includes servlet programming, web services, the persistence api, etc. It supports jdbc java database connectivity compliant dbms. Javaworld persistence series diagram overview of jdbc in the. Looking for java library to create a block diagram stack. Sqldbm is a tool that provides an easy way to design your database on any. Installing dbschema may help to test the database connectivity and the jdbc driver url. The jdbc odbc bridge driver uses odbc driver to connect to the database. Creately is an easy to use diagram and flowchart software built for team collaboration. Works on mac, pc, and linux and integrated with your favorite apps.
Since visualizing the interactions in a system can be a cumbersome task, we use different types of interaction diagrams to capture various features and aspects of interaction in a. More than a thousand readymade objects help to draw professional diagrams. Jdbc driver is a software component provided along with the database. Durga software solutions is an institute, which having more experienced and talented faculties to guide students. Lucidchart is your solution for visual communication and crossplatform collaboration. To connect with individual databases, jdbc the java database connectivity api requires drivers for each database. The jdbc api supports both twotier and threetier processing models for database access. Introduction to jdbc java database connectivity jdbc is an application programming interfaceapi used to connect java application with database. In order to connect to any of the supported database, the relative jdbc and. Understanding the jdbc architecture jdbc is an api specification developed by sun microsystems that defines a uniform interface for accessing various relational databases. Test the jdbc driver and the build the jdbc url using dbschema. Jdbc integrated security, ntlm and kerberos authentication. The data model exposed by our jdbc drivers can easily be customized to add or remove tablescolumns, change data types, etc.
Erd creator is a portable software that permit to create entity relationship diagram and get the sql source of every table immediately. Jdbc odbc bridge driver, network protocol driver, and. With microsoft sql server jdbc driver, you can connect to the database through sql server authentication or kerberos authentication. Jdbc tutorial what is java database connectivityjdbc. Dia diagram editor is free open source drawing software for windows, mac os x and linux. Create your own type 3 jdbc driver, part 1 javaworld. Interaction diagram an interaction diagram is used to show the interactive behavior of a system. Sun has divided the implementation types into four categories, types 1, 2, 3, and 4, which is explained below. Graphviz is capable of much more than just those block diagrams though, so there might be a learning curve. This requires a jdbc driver that can communicate with the particular data source being accessed.
Through this software you can link the diagram with any database mysql. Its purpose is to show the dependencies that the software has on the other software components e. Download access database jdbc driver provided by dbschema. Mar 15, 20 jdbc architecture, driver types with diagram and introduction with specification and components ppt slideshare uses cookies to improve functionality and performance, and to provide you with relevant advertising. Kanat kalmanbetov tech lead expert java oracle veon. Professionally designed block diagram examples and diagramming shortcuts for quick diagramming. In a type 1 driver, a jdbc bridge is used to access odbc drivers. Jdbc architectures java application jdbc driver manager jdbc native dbms native driver dbms specific jdbc odbc bridge odbc driver jdbc middleware various dbms jdbc driver dbms specific the jdbc steps 1. Block diagram maker block diagram software creately. Application server definition service architecture. Jdbc is a core part of the java platform and is included in the standard jdk distribution. This post summarizes the configurations required for each authentication method with coding examples. Astah is a software design tool which supports uml, erd, dfd, flowchart.
Dia can read and write a number of different raster and vector image formats. Following is the architectural diagram, which shows the location of the driver manager with respect to the jdbc drivers and the java application. Computer block diagram mainly computer system consists of three parts, that are central processing unit cpu, input devices, and output devices. The data is entered through input devices such as the keyboard, mouse, etc.
Now, whenever a client program retrieves a database connection with the drivermanager. Connect to access database, design and explore the schema visually using interactive diagrams and query tools. Nativeapi driver partially java driver network protocol driver fully java driver thin driver fully java driver. List of database er diagram erd schema visualization reverse engineering tools for popular databases. In the twotier model, a java application talks directly to the data source.
A component diagram provides a physical view of the system. Usually they are provided by the same company which implemented the access software. Sample sequence diagram, showing the general elements of a sequence diagram. This jdbc java tutorial describes how to use jdbc api to create, insert into, update. Jdbc helps to connect to a database, send queries and updates to the database, and retrieve and process the results obtained from the database for queries. Sep 05, 2017 struts 2 and oracle database connectivity example. Navicat data modeler is a database design tool which helps you build conceptual, logical and physical. These customizations are supported at runtime using humanreadable schema files that are easy to edit.
Jdbc api uses jdbc drivers to connect with the database. You have a good question i dont understand the official example either. Jdbc 2 3 jdbc jdbc introduction jdbc provides a standard library for accessing relational databases api standardizes way to establish connection to database. View kanat kalmanbetovs profile on linkedin, the worlds largest professional community. Jdbc has evolved since that time from a thin api on top of an odbc driver to a fully featured data. Application server definition an application server is a componentbased product that resides in the middletier of a server centric architecture. Struts 2 and oracle database connectivity example websparrow. Jdbc architecture and driver types ppt linkedin slideshare. Javaworld persistence series coding programming software development. It basically acts as an interface not the one we use in java or channel between your java program and databases i. Sqlite uses a file as its functional database, without requiring any. Software ideas modeler is a yet another free block diagram maker software for windows. Dia supports more than 30 different diagram types like flowcharts, network diagrams, database models. For example, a table lock prevents a table from being dropped if there is an.
Download32 is source for database diagram shareware, freeware download web database diagram manager, modelright, modelright 3 for oracle, modelright 3 for sql server, modelright 3 for mysql, etc. Using this software, you can express your ideas in the form of diagrams. A jdbc driver is a software component enabling a java application to interact with a database. Sun microsystems created jdbc in the 90s to be the standard for data access on the java platform. An arrow commencing and ending at itself denotes this. Introduction to jdbc core java tutorial studytonight.
Jdbc java database connectivity is the java api that manages connecting to a database, issuing queries and commands, and handling result sets obtained from the database. Below diagram shows how jdbcodbc bridge driver is used to. However, your code has more serious faults, namely if rs. This tutorial shows how to set up a data source and connect to a oracle database using the database explorer app or the command line. The drivermanager is used to maintain a single instance of each driver, which reduces the number of resources required and prevents the need for having multiple instances of the same driver running in memory.
1235 576 1535 781 997 1076 1292 725 127 3 849 1130 741 1268 489 680 684 1010 1040 882 1521 1533 344 476 428 872 1560 870 1005 945 1531 1131 848 1248 132 428 1384 1432 479 1286 42 1306